Sometimes I  get confused, I  want to know why the people fill in for a particular bounties campaign and they don't participate.
Example :  A facebook campaign spreed sheet list is up to 1200, but you notice not up to 500 active participant.
Does it mean that this other  inactive 700 still gets a reward?

There might be several reasons why people are inactive in bounty campaigns
1. Multi account - people sign up with multi account and forget to post with all of them- wich is good for the legit participants in my opinion
2. They forget that they need to post their activity(at least for Facebook and Twitter Campaigns)
3. They just don't care anymore about that specific campaign
4. They don't understand the Rules. i mean some of them are joining hoping that they will get something for free
5. Lack of time - also happened to me a few times when i didn't had the time to do the posts required for a bounty for a specific week
